  • When I opened the bottle, there was a slight bit of cloudiness and grey tinge to the color that I feared did not bode well for what was to come. Despite that, the fruit was vibrant, the body well composed and balanced and overall, it presented itself remarkably well, indeed.

    Deep ruby colored with a bit of cloudiness and grayish hue, medium bodied, nice balance and soft finesse, floral highlights and the black cherry a red berry fruits were bright and vibrant, turning to tones of tapenade, baking spices, and hints of leather, with medium, soft tannins and decent medium acidity.

  • 3 bottles identical notes. Fully mature, peak drinking, may hold 5+ years but unlikely to improve. Soft, fairly light, mix of black olive, garrigue, a ripassa- style raisin note in back. Good length but not deep. Lacks a bit of acidity. Interesting wine.
